roses from agros
just the other day, nicolas brought us two whole shopping bags full of pink rose petals from agros village. this is the time of the year that they grow and they pick them to make rose tea or a magnificent liquid called “rodostagma” (ροδόστεμα)! so, he spread them on two trays to make them dry and I picked one to do my own test!
